SVETLANA The Meaning Of The Name SVETLANA Meaning: Bright Light Pure, Gender: Female Origin: Russian, Slavic Root: From the Slavic word “svet” meaning “light”. Popularity: Moderately popular in Slavic countries. Associated Color: White, symbolizing purity and light. Historical Figures: Svetlana Alliluyeva (1926-2011) – The daughter of Soviet leader Joseph Stalin, who later defected to the United States. Svetlana Savitskaya (born 1948) – A Soviet aviator and cosmonaut, and the first woman to perform a spacewalk. Famous People: Svetlana Khodchenkova (born 1983) – A Russian actress known for her roles in both Russian and international films. Svetlana Kuznetsova (born 1985) – A Russian professional tennis player and two-time Grand Slam singles champion. Fictional Characters: Svetlana Sergievskaya – A character in the musical “Chess”, the wife of Anatoly Sergievsky.
